Property description


With space in abundance and views galore this detached four bedroom home really is what you‘re looking for. The property sits in an elevated position over looking the Staffordshire countryside with a unique layout inside, large block paved driveway and double garage there will be space for everyone. The level driveway to the front provides direct access to the garage and steps lead down to the front entrance to the house where there is a entrance porchway opening up into a large entrance hall. From this room stairs lead both down to the living accommodation and up to the bedrooms on the first floor. The ground floor is made up of ample living space including a large breakfast kitchen with separate utility room, large triple aspect lounge with opening directly into the dining room and an additional snug with doors directly out into the conservatory. The first floor benefits from having four large double bedrooms two of which have en suite shower rooms and an additional family bathroom with both a bath and separate shower. The master bedroom also benefits from having a dressing room to the rear.
